Is there a difference between adding a column in the query editor and adding a column in the data view?
Query Editor > Add Column > Add Custom Column:
Data View > Modeling > New Column:
I noticed that when a column is added using the second method, there is an icon that indicates the calculated column. When I do it using the first method, it is displayed just like any other column.

Hi David,
Custom columns are created using the PowerQuery M Langauge and are not dax expressions.
Calculated columns are created using DAX Expressions and are part of the data model.
